PHHS’ Radiation Therapy Student Organization (RTSO) was one of several PHHS student organizations to participate in this year’s Relay for Life fundraiser at the University of Michigan-Flint. The group raised $600 through direct donations and donated $300 from their T-Shirt fundraiser. Everybody hates cancer, but these students really made a statement with their Relay booth, displaying a large sign reading “CANCER SUCKS,” onto which visitors could stick their discarded gum!

PHHS’s Healthcare Administration Student Organization (HASO) and the Pre-Physical Therapy club also participated in the Relay for Life. Kirti Vekaria, Health Care Administration major, is president of the UM-Flint’s Colleges Against Cancer club, which planned this year’s Relay. You can read more about the event here.
